Job Description
The HNWI Portfolio Analyst will build and analyze investment portfolios for high-net-worth individuals (HNWI). This role demands strong financial acumen, deep product knowledge, and proficiency in portfolio tools and databases. The ideal candidate will have prior experience in the HNW space and demonstrate the ability to work independently while collaborating effectively with internal stakeholders.Key Responsibilities
Provide support to the US-based Portfolio Strategist in servicing the HNWI portfolios and learn the US investment landscape.
Review, verify, and input investment holding data into portfolio analytic tools to analyze current client/prospect portfolios.
Build and analyze investment portfolios tailored to HNWI clients.
Prepare detailed portfolio reports and client-facing investment presentations.
Complete quarterly tasks to maintain the investment team’s operational readiness (e.g., update quarterly performance metrics, approved investment strategies lists, etc.)
Leverage Morningstar Direct and Preqin databases for research and analysis.
Collaborate with internal teams to ensure high levels of client satisfaction.
Monitor market trends and identify investment opportunities.
Maintain strong communication with internal teams and product partners.
Required Qualifications
Bachelor's Degree or equivalent experience.
5-7 years of relevant experience, preferably in the financial services industry, including 3-5 years in the HNW wealth management space.
Familiarity with Financial planning concepts and strong analytical and reporting skills.
Strong investment products knowledge or willingness to acquire it (critical for discussions and recommendations).
Experience with financial tools like Morningstar Direct, Preqin etc.
Detailed oriented with strong analytical skills.
Strong communications skills, both oral and written, to interact with team, business partners, advisors, and senior management.
Ability to take direction and work independently with minimal supervision.
Ability to establish and maintain strong relationships with internal teams and across the organization.
Preferred Qualifications
Bachelor’s degree in mathematics, Finance, Statistics, Economics, or Accounting
Preferred certifications (not mandatory): CFA and/or CFP and/or Series 7/63/66 and/or SIE, or progress towards.
